Difference Between Homologous Structures and Vestigial Structures

The key difference between homologous structures and vestigial structures is that homologous structures are the anatomically similar structures found in different organisms that share a common ancestor while vestigial structures are the anatomical structures which have lost their usefulness to an organism.

Homologous structures are vestigial structures are two types of anatomical structures which are evolutionary important. Homologous structures are similar structures present in different organisms that are coming from a common ancestor. In contrast, vestigial structures are structures that are no longer useful for organisms and have a reduced size.

What are Homologous Structures?

Homologous structures are similar anatomical structures present in different organisms. Analyzing the evolution of these homologous structures reveals that those organisms share a common ancestor. Therefore, they are evolutionarily related organisms. For example, limbs of birds, crocodile, bat, whale and human are homologous structures. Furthermore, the hands of humans, bat, cat and whale are also homologous structures.

Homologous structures may employ different functions though they are anatomically similar. Moreover, they show the divergent evolution of organisms.

What are Vestigial Structures?

Vestigial structures are the anatomical structures that are no longer in use though they are present in organisms. In simple words, they are the inherited structures that have lost their usefulness to an organism. Generally, these structures have reduced their sizes with time when compared to their normal sizes. Human tailbone, appendix and whale pelvis are some examples of vestigial structures. Moreover, gill slits in human and birds and wisdom teeth of human are also vestigial structures.

However, vestigial structures are evolutionary important since they give major hints regarding the evolution of organisms or evolutionary history.

What is the Difference Between Homologous Structures and Vestigial Structures?

Homologous structures are structurally similar structures present in different organisms. On the other hand, vestigial structures are anatomical structures that are not useful to an organism. Thus, this is the key difference between homologous structures and vestigial structures. Furthermore, homologous structures provide evidence for divergent evolution while vestigial structures provide hints for the evolutionary history of an organism. This is another difference between homologous structures and vestigial structures.
